Output 59c93024817780588b97f6a4547ea7e166943e93dc2284b33c46b5cb0f5da0da:0

value
89934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06c72a6c4eebfee73f9eebf1fb6b4cc9b2312010 OP_EQUAL
address
M8WzsrhRYc1TZ97NCDzdt8YTsZeDndACTD
transaction
59c93024817780588b97f6a4547ea7e166943e93dc2284b33c46b5cb0f5da0da
spent
true